oracle
文章平均质量分 50
小屁孩_P
元谋人
展开
-
oracle知识整理
额滴数据库太薄弱了,整理一下知识点吧:外键(foreign key)约束:在建表之后,为表增加外键约束可以像下面这样操作:为表增加外键约束:1、alert table student 2、add constraint stu_fk foreign key (classid)3、references class(classid)为student表增加外键(我们称stud原创 2013-12-05 22:22:26 · 833 阅读 · 0 评论 -
oracle层次化查询
查了一下,层次化查询有时也称connect by 查询,是oracle特有的特性,这类查询可以选取数据,并使用层次化的次序返回结果。connect by 和start with 子句语法如下:SELECT [LEVEL],COLUMN, expression,... FROM table [WHERE where_clause] [[START WITH start_condition原创 2014-03-27 10:01:37 · 888 阅读 · 0 评论 -
oracle 递归查询-个人总结
首先,建表:create table T_TEST_WORD( id NUMBER, pid VARCHAR2(20), name VARCHAR2(20))插入数据:insert into T_TEST_WORD (id, pid, name)values (1, '-1', '中国');insert into T_TEST_WORD (id,原创 2014-03-26 16:02:39 · 911 阅读 · 0 评论 -
oracle学习 复制表结构和表数据
面试中遇到的问题,s在oracle中复制表结构和表数据:1、复制表结构及数据:create table new_table as select * from old_table2、只复制表结构:create table new_table as select * from old_table where 13、复制表的指定字段:原创 2014-04-23 11:05:25 · 6794 阅读 · 1 评论 -
oracle 数据表被锁住处理
--锁表查询SQLSELECT object_name, machine, s.sid, s.serial# FROM gv$locked_object l, dba_objects o, gv$session s WHERE l.object_id = o.object_id AND l.session_id = s.sid; --释放SESSION SQL: --a原创 2015-04-15 11:22:24 · 632 阅读 · 0 评论 -
触发器例子
如果设备表中的设备状态发生了改变,那么向消息表中插入数据create OR REPLACE trigger trigger_XXafter update on T_XXfor each rowbeginif updateing then when(:new.DEVICE_STATUS begin select SEQ_XX_原创 2015-04-15 11:31:23 · 578 阅读 · 0 评论 -
查表及表注释
select * from user_tablesselect * from user_tab_comments原创 2015-04-15 11:32:56 · 749 阅读 · 0 评论